Dreams is surrounded by water on 3 sides. There's a spot on one of the sides with a small beach and there's also palapa huts lined up (it's next to the gazebo). That beach is fairly quiet so great for private parties. We're getting married in the gazebo but will definitely go to the beach to take photos. Whatever you decide for your ceremony, I don't think you'll be disappointed at all. Either are great choices...
